Alcaraz has reached the semifinals in all six of his 2023 tournaments

A test of the regularity and consistency with which he drives on the circuit Carlos Alcarazvery close to turning 20 years old, is that in the six tournaments that he has played so far this season he has reached, at least, the semifinals. That is why he is number two in the world and aspires to recover the number one.

The Spaniard, who was low in Australian tournaments, including the first Grand Slam of the course, began his 2023 in Buenos Aires, where he was champion. In Rio de Janeiro he reached the final (he lost to the British Norrie) before lifting another trophy in Indian Wells and losing in the penultimate round in Miami against the Italian Sinner. Two weeks ago he triumphed for the second time in Barcelona. And now she is a semifinalist at the Mutua Madrid Open.

“It’s a very good figure, I’m maintaining a high level in every tournament I go to and it’s something we work on; It is an objective that we have, to maintain the level in all the tournaments. At the moment I am getting it, and I am very happy about it “Alcaraz explained yesterday at a press conference. Then he developed that answer a bit more: “You work on that by setting goals on a day-to-day basis, also in training, such as being focused and maintaining your level for those two hours. It is the only way to work on consistency, intensity, level and also mentally. Every minute of training counts, and in matches you have to be focused to give your best level”.

Carlitos, who plans to play next week in Rome, relies on that job to try to fulfill his dreams: “I want to become one of the best in history, I know it is very big, but in this world you have to dream big and think big too. I want to be part of the best tennis players in history, and I will work to achieve it.”.
